Job Description
Summary of Role:
The Training Design Lead is responsible to the Enabling Manager (Training Design) for leading a Training Design Team to produce DSAT compliant documentation for multiple MOD sites within a standardised design process.
Main Duties:
To Lead a team whose responsibilities are the analysis, design, maintenance, review and production of DSAT Documentation & processes for multiple MOD sites and organisations. Main duties include leading a team to:
- Conduct Training Design Reviews of all training courses at least every three (3) years and the maintenance and update of the design of training courses to ensure that such training courses are up-to-date and that they satisfy relevant operational / workplace performance requirements.
- Upkeep, update and revalidation of course syllabi and standards, trainer competence, qualification and experience requirements.
- Upkeep, update and revalidation of course information, including but not limited to, course size limits, health and safety, relevant rules and regulations, course length and required support and resources.
- Conduct and maintenance of Training Design in response to new training requirements, including those arising from New Capabilities, to ensure that training satisfies operational / workplace performance requirements, provides the design output requirements required by the Authority and is kept up-to-date.
- Update of Training Design to incorporate relevant recommendations and feedback from internal and external assurance, to ensure that training remains up-to-date and satisfies operational / workplace performance requirements.
- Identify opportunities to provide accreditation for new and/or amended training as designed, and/or any amendments or implications for existing accreditations following Training Design changes.
- Produce, maintain and/or update DSAT Training Design documentation including:
- Formal Training Statement (FTS) (including the Training Performance Statement (TPS), Training Objectives (TOs), Workplace Training Statement (WTS) and Residual Training Gap Statement (RTGS)
- Assessment Strategy (AStrat) and Assessment Specification (ASpec)
- Learning Scalar and Learning Specification (LSpec)
- Training Authorisation Document (TrAD)
- TMIS (TAFMIS or replacement) course templates.
